// Encoding sniffing for user-uploaded text files in Saltgrass.
// We check BOM first, then a capped statistical pass (8 KB max)
// to avoid unbounded reads on hostile uploads. Ambiguous files
// fall back to this constant rather than guessing, which closed
// the smuggling vector flagged in the last audit. Fixed as of the
// build noted below.

trace token, bawif-tajof: htk14_21e308fc7b4137

Quick heads-up on Pinwheel UI versioning: we cut a minor release every sprint, and anything touching component props needs a changeset file in the PR. No changeset, no merge — the bot will nag you. Majors are rare and go through the design council first. The full policy, with examples of what counts as breaking, lives on the internal page below.

wiki page, bahip-yahip: https://grafana.qirvanlabs.corp/browse/display/projects/cc3a1b9dbfc9

Ticket: Cron drift on Pellwick nightly digest jobs. Several customers reported digests arriving 20–40 minutes late over the past week. Investigation shows the scheduler host clock drifting after the Vantor hypervisor migration; NTP sync was disabled in the new image. Fix is rolled into the hotfix image now deploying across the fleet. Support: if a customer reports late digests before Friday, this is the known cause. The trace token for the patched scheduler build follows below.

build token for tawif-bahip: htk31_68bba16e1afabfef4ecc69408c06f16

### Runbook 4.2 — Reservoir Sample Transfer

Water samples from Hollowmere Reservoir arrive chilled in blue crates each Tuesday. Verify seals intact, log temperatures, and stage crates in the cold bay within ten minutes of arrival. Samples bound for Threlfall Labs leave the same afternoon via Merrow Couriers. Do not transfer crates to any unscheduled vehicle. Keep chain-of-custody sheets with each crate at all times. The confidential hand-over instruction for the courier follows below.

courier memo of yajef-bajep: the frawyn jordor courier leaves the norwyn ledger at gate 2781 under passcode 330769

## Releases

Quick note for the sync: GarageGlance v2.4 ships the occupancy feed for the Marlowe Street deck, now polling sensors every 30 seconds instead of two minutes. Counts should stop drifting during rush hour. Tag releases off `main`, run the feed smoke test, and ping Tova if the diff looks weird. All release artifacts must be verified against the key below.

signing key of tahog-tajog = bky6_QV8tna